Deep Creek Watershed #19a Dam

Deep Creek Watershed #19a Dam is an earth dam located in Yadkin County, North Carolina, built in 1961. It carries a High hazard potential classification and has a fair condition assessment.

About Deep Creek Watershed #19a Dam

The primary purpose of Deep Creek Watershed #19a Dam is flood risk reduction. The dam is designed to control downstream flooding by temporarily storing excess water during storms and releasing it at a controlled rate. The dam is owned by Yadkin County Soil And Water Conservation District (local government). It impounds the Cranberry Creek near Center.

The dam stands 41 feet tall and stretches 527 feet across, creates a reservoir covering 4 acres, has a maximum storage capacity of 923 acre-feet, and collects water from a drainage area of 3 square miles. Completed in 1961, the structure is well into its service life at over 50 years old.

This dam carries a high hazard potential classification, which means that a failure or uncontrolled release of water would likely cause loss of human life. This classification reflects the consequences of failure, not the likelihood — it indicates that people live or work in the area downstream. Its condition is rated fair — the dam has minor deficiencies that are being addressed or do not pose an immediate safety threat. An emergency action plan is in place for this dam. The most recent inspection on record was 09/11/2024.

At 41 feet, this dam is taller than 88% of dams nationwide.
